
Durham, NC – In 2026, the Board of Elections will continue to conduct free NC Voter Photo Identification Card outreach events for registered Durham County voters. Each month, Board of Elections staff will be at one of the Durham County libraries distributing free identification cards, registering voters, and answering any questions.
